OSCE / Office for democratic institutions and human rights (ODIHR) will monitor Armenian presidential elections held in 2013, February 18.
As reported, the number of observers will be as many as it was during the last parliamentary elections.
Note, during RA parliamentary election, the number of observers was 258.
Thomas Reimer, spokesman of OSCE/ODIHR, announced that there will be 24 long-termed observers who will visit Armenia 2 weeks before the elections start and added that those who will be short-termed observers will come to Armenia a few days before the elections.
We should recall that starting from December 8, Armenian organizations can apply for monitoring the elections, but till today, no such organization was registered for doing it.
